2024 Hyundai Santa Cruz: Where Flexibility Meets Innovation

Efficiency.

The 2024 Hyundai Santa Cruz provides a seamless mix of power and effectiveness, featuring a turbocharged engine with up to 281 horsepower and 311 lb-ft of torque. The conveniently offered HTRAC Four-wheel drive system ensures costs handling and traction for all your on- and off-road experiences. Whether you're drawing approximately 5,000 extra pounds or simply cruising with community, the Santa Cruz provides a dynamic driving experience.

Safety and security and protection.

Furnished with Hyundai SmartSense, the 2024 Santa Cruz prioritizes your safety and protection. Advanced features like Onward Collision-Avoidance Aid With Pedestrian Exploration, Lane Preserving Help, and Blind-Spot Collision-Avoidance Present collaborate with each various other to provide thorough defense for you and your travelers. Optional Surround View Display includes added self-esteem in limited areas.

Inside.

Pointer inside the 2024 Santa Cruz to find a sleek cabin established with ease and ease in mind. Premium materials, readily offered leather-trimmed seating, and an 8-way power-adjustable driver's seat produce an attractive setting. And likewise, the flexible rear seats and underfloor storage permit advanced freight remedies.

Exterior.

The Santa Cruz sticks out with its vibrant format, featuring a cascading grille, LED headlights, and a sports silhouette. The tough composite-molded bed consists of an incorporated lockable storage area area and a 115V power outlet, making it as beneficial as it is stylish.



Technology.

Maintain attached with the most present technology in the 2024 Santa Cruz. The Digital Key attribute lets you manage your car via your mobile phone.
